About the Area

South Beach — the southern tip of Miami Beach — is one of the most famous neighborhoods on earth. Its Art Deco architecture, celebrity-studded nightlife, and pristine beach create an energy that extends onto the water. A yacht charter from South Beach is as much about the scene as the sailing.

On the Water

The marina sits at the southern tip of the barrier island, surrounded by luxury hotels, Fisher Island ferries, and cruise ships navigating Government Cut. The view from the water includes Ocean Drive, the South Beach skyline, and the open Atlantic.

Protected on the bay side with direct ocean access through Government Cut. Light Atlantic swells on the ocean side. The channel is well-marked and heavily trafficked — your captain handles all navigation.

Fisher Island is visible from the dock. Star Island is 10 minutes. The ocean is 10 minutes via Government Cut. Haulover Sandbar is 20-25 minutes north along the coast.

Getting There

South Beach is reached via the MacArthur Causeway from downtown Miami. Parking at marinas is limited and can be expensive ($20-$30). Rideshare is recommended. Valet parking may be available at marina-adjacent hotels.

Where do boats depart from in South Beach?

Step aboard just steps from Ocean Drive and cruise past the iconic South Beach skyline. Head through Government Cut to the open ocean or cruise the bay side past Fisher Island and Star Island.

What is the best time of year for a boat charter in South Beach?

Year-round. Winter season (Dec-Mar) offers the best weather and the most vibrant South Beach scene.
